The Technical Support Manager will be responsible for enhancing our organization and contributing to the evolution of our suite of world-class enterprise management software. The Technical Support Manager will be a proven leader and will have experience managing a team of Technical Support Analysts. The Technical Support Manager is responsible for ensuring timely resolution of partner issues, as well as high partner satisfaction, and acts as the primary escalation point for partners. This position requires an understanding of technical issues, relevant technologies and the ability to lead their direct reports through the troubleshooting and response, working across departments to drive issue resolution and escalating issues when necessary.

**What You'll Do**
- ** Hybrid role that will sit in our Ottawa Collaboration Hub Tuesday-Thursday**- Manage the day-to-day operations of the Contact Center including recruiting, training, mentoring, motivating, and managing a staff of Support Analysts.- Monitor caseload and ensure adherence to the SLA.- Mentor direct reports, provide growth opportunities, and conduct performance reviews.- Monitor KPIs to measure team performance and drive process improvement.- Compile efficiency metrics and present recommendations to management to drive change.- Handle partner issue escalation and resolution through all levels of an organization.- Liaise with engineering, product management and internal stakeholders to represent support and customer needs at a technical level for ongoing product evolution and introduction.- Coordinate and drive the ongoing development and maintenance of technical documentation for support and for both internal and external knowledge bases.- Assign and manage projects based on new product releases, call-related issues, and/or training needs within the organization. Track projects and initiate documentation based on project successes.- Provide empathy and understanding of partner issues and the impact on their business operations.- Able to develop individual and team objectives to contribute positively to organizational goals and direction.- Establish effective processes and practices for knowledge sharing and communication.- Work with Technical Support, Business, Development, and Quality Assurance teams to escalate and resolve defects.- Review departmental communication and processes, recommend improvements, and drive efficiency.- Review satisfaction survey data and leverage feedback to coach direct reports and drive satisfaction.- Ensure coverage for off-hours issues, as defined by the SLA.
